I just read the book and Allen Fox does highly recommend moving forward as you volley with these quotes "Movement,then,is an intrinsic part
of the volley stroke. On a volley, you generally hit from a moving
platform. Since the volleyer will be moving forward at a relatively
high velocity when he hits the ball. Under match conditions,volleys
are hit while moving,integrating the eyes,hands, and legs in the
stroke. Yet ,like a pianist practicing an improper sequence of notes
most players practice the volley while standing still or taking just one mechanical step."
